It’s no secret I like to workout. However, I’ve struggled with over working out, too much cardio (how is that even possible?!?!) and forcing myself to take “rest” days. Why? My workouts are my therapy, it’s where I can go physically and mentally to get my Queen Elsa on and “Let it Go!” and forget about any stress, anger, sadness, or struggles to just focus on me. Working out is my safe place. Plus, I workout because I want to feel good and look good.  Even when the pandemic hit full swing and gyms closed, I never stopped working out. It just looked different, I didn't "let myself go" with my diet, yet I gained a good 15+ pounds.
So what in the world was going on??? The frustration set in, the depression set in, as did the realization that this might just be my life. I hit a rut.  Exercise became a chore and I just did it because it's what I always did and it was my routine. However, my workouts sucked because I fatigued quickly, recovery was slow, and the worst part, no matter how hard I worked, zero, zip, zilch, none...NO RESULTS. No weight loss, no toning up, jeans were tighter, shirts were snug, and the tipping point...One of my students asked me if I was pregnant. 
I've been here before, I've cleaned up my diet, switched workout routines, I've lost weight and felt better, felt healthier.  However, for some reason, this was not working this go-round. I broke down. I was at my heaviest weight I've ever been, I felt horrible physically, mentally, and emotionally. A few months prior to my breakdown, my amazing, long-time friend, Aimee Labrecque Whiteman told me about Arbonne's 30 days to Healthy living. I resisted, I've done "programs' ' before and they worked for the most part but were not sustainable. Primarily because of the following factors: it was financially a strain, cooking was a major component, from meal prepping to grocery shopping trying to find compliant brands, to the fact that I am not a cook and in fact I hate cooking or just too restrictive for what I like to call "life", I always struggled to “stick with it” even with results. 
But Aimee said some keywords that opened my eyes...She said, "THIS IS NOT A QUICK FIX. THIS IS NOT A DIET. THIS IS A LIFESTYLE AND YOU CAN DO THIS" 
And thus began my Happy Healthy journey with Arbonne's Nutrition products. It's been about 90 days and yes, I've lost weight but for me, it was more about developing healthy habits that are sustainable and fit into my lifestyle. Is it easy? No, and if it was then everyone would do it, but is it worth it? 100% Yes. Is there cooking? Yup, but it’s cooking 101 and even I can do it. But here is my biggest “win” with Arbonne, I’m back to my happy workout place with an added component: nutrition. My workouts were missing this key component. I am now fueling my body with nutrition that I need to maximize my workouts. I feel stronger, I feel energized, and I can complete a workout without fatiguing or feeling like I’m working out just to workout. Am I where I want to be? Nope but I know I'm on the right path.
